Congress has voted since 2020 to provide Adult Protective Services and other Elder Justice Act programs with important funding. We need to show how important this funding is for programs. For FY2025 funding was kept at $15 million, the same as funding in FY23 and FY24. This is significantly less than the more than $188 million for Elder Justice Act programs in FY22 through the American Rescue Act Plan. We are calling on Congress to pass at least $100 million in formula funding for APS programs and protect the critical funding in the Social Services Block Grant (SSBG).
